Cyprus - day one

 On Saturday, we spent the morning chilling by the pool and then cycled into Iskele for a late lunch. This small town is the settlement for Turkish Cypriots from Larnaca. On a hot Saturday afternoon it had a very quiet feel, but we found a fabulous restaurant selling the daily special of lamb koftas. In the evening we drove to the old walled city within Famagusta. We had a drink at a fabulous bar that was a converted hammam and sat outside listening to Turkish cool vibes. Then on to a Cypriot mezey meal which consisted of  hundreds of dips and enough meat to feed a family!
